Investigations of Mealy automata growth at iterations

Illya I. Reznykov

IKC5 ltd. 5, Krasnogvardeyskaya st., of. 202660, Kyiv Ukraine
Abstract: The problem of the research of Mealy automata growth at iterations is considered in the paper. We describe the application of the mathematical modelling method to this problem, and consider properties of growth of Mealy automata. We show several equivalence relations and automaton sequences that are used in these investigations.
Keywords: Mealy automaton, growth function, automaton transformation semigroup, mathematical modeling.
